Scoreboard Watching: Betting’s Least Glamorous and Most Stressful Obsession

For all the sports fans out there casually enjoying their day, let’s get one thing straight: they will never understand the sheer madness of scoreboard watching. Sure, they’re cheering, high-fiving, and maybe even “enjoying” themselves. Meanwhile, we’re squinting at numbers on our phones, desperately hoping they move in the right direction, praying our refresh rate can somehow influence the outcome. If scoreboard watching sounds like a sad hobby to you, that’s because it is—and we bettors wouldn’t have it any other way.

1. Scoreboard Watching: The Most Boring (But Absolutely Terrifying) Spectator Sport

Forget courtside seats or front-row tickets. The true magic happens from a pixelated scoreboard on your phone that was last updated… five minutes ago? Who cares about athletes hustling on the field? The real sweat is happening right here in your palm, where each point is either the world’s biggest tease or a sweet promise that life won’t end in financial ruin today. Yes, scoreboard watching is dull and emotionally exhausting, but it’s also where we become connoisseurs of anxiety, sipping on shots of pure dread while people around us ask, “What’s wrong with you?”

2. Every Point Counts, and We Mean Every Point

Your average sports fan is thrilled when their team scores—yay, go team! But when you’re a bettor, that same point is as intense as defusing a bomb. A free throw, a single yard, a split-second buzzer-beater: they’re all potential victories or the start of your next downward spiral. Watching the scoreboard go from a three-point lead to two in the last thirty seconds? You might as well start calling your therapist. Bettors know that every play is the difference between filet mignon or microwave mac and cheese for dinner this week.

3. The Refresh Button: AKA, Your New Worst Enemy

Anyone who’s been deep in the scoreboard-watching trenches knows the refresh button is both your lifeline and your downfall. We hit that thing with the urgency of an ER surgeon in a medical drama, hoping to see that sweet, sweet update. But the more you hit it, the more the odds laugh in your face. Just when you think you’re ahead, one refresh later, you’re down. Back up again, back down. It’s like the cruelest game of Whack-a-Mole, only you’re the one getting whacked every time the score refreshes.

4. Your Ridiculous, Irrational Rituals

If you’re a true scoreboard-watching veteran, you know the magic of… rituals. Lucky shirt? Check. Spinning in circles every time your team has the ball? Naturally. Holding your breath until the last two minutes are up? Hope your lungs are in shape. We’ve all got our bizarre superstitions—because if hitting refresh over and over doesn’t help, maybe standing on one leg while not looking at the screen will. Logically, we know these rituals don’t work, but when the game is on the line, we turn into total loons, desperately hoping our antics somehow impact that three-pointer.

5. Embracing the Heartbreak (and the Brief, Fleeting Glory)

Scoreboard watching is like dating a serial heartbreaker—you know it’s not good for you, but you just keep coming back. Sometimes, against all odds, those numbers flip your way, and you feel like the luckiest gambler alive. Your team covered, your prop hit, and suddenly, every dollar spent was worth it. For a brief, glorious moment, you’re on top of the world. But just as quickly, it can all go south. One moment you’re in paradise, and the next, you’re staring at your bank account wondering how on earth the Lakers managed to blow a 20-point lead.

6. The Art of Losing (and Losing and Losing)

The truth is, scoreboard watching is a masterclass in losing gracefully. A bettor’s mantra? “There’s always next week.” After all, even if this game has robbed you of hope, joy, and possibly a good night’s sleep, there’s another game right around the corner, ready to do the same thing. And there’s something comforting in that—the camaraderie of fellow scoreboard watchers who know exactly what you’re going through.

So, here’s to all of us—the dedicated, slightly unhinged souls who find poetry in a scoreboard and meaning in a missed free throw. We’re not just betting; we’re living on the edge, one soul-crushing refresh at a time. And hey, if the next game doesn’t break our hearts, maybe—just maybe—we’ll be able to afford some delivery that isn’t ramen.
